Natalie pitches a very public fit over people rejecting family living and finds herself having to explain why to Bedie. The Crouters and other families dig living spaces under the barracks. Mr. Tomibe reads a story to Miss McKim’s Japanese class. Stay tuned for the Season finale: Episode 27: The Wise Prince. 1943 - Episode 16 Epilogue: Interview with MacArthur Memorial Archivist
Historian and archivist, Jim Zobel talks from the MacArthur Memorial Library about the events in the first half of 1943 as General MacArthur inches closer to Japan. Find out what happened to the two generals in the Clark Field fiasco and hear how the larger-than-life personalities fighting WWII clashed to America’s advantage.
